For the millions of gamers running endlessly in Temple Run 2, Imangi Studios has nothing but love. For the handful of players who just recently went out and bought an iPad Air, the company has a fresh software update which addresses some graphical glitches.

According to the release notes for Temple Run 2 version 1.5.1, this update fixes “an issue with menus displaying incorrectly on the iPad Air.”

Download Temple Run 2 on any iDevice running iOS 4.3 or later. The game weighs in at close to 50 megabytes and is completely free of charge. That is, until you find out that you need to buy some gems via in-app-purchase.
